CVE-2018-0391

A vulnerability in the password change function of Cisco Prime Collaboration Provisioning could allow an authenticated, remote attacker to cause the system to become inoperable. The vulnerability is due to insufficient validation of a password change request. An attacker could exploit this vulnerability by changing a specific administrator account password. A successful exploit could allow the attacker to cause the affected device to become inoperable, resulting in a denial of service (DoS) condition. This vulnerability affects Cisco Prime Collaboration Provisioning (PCP) Releases 12.2 and prior. Cisco Bug IDs: CSCvd86586.

Common vulnerability scoring system (CVSS) metrics for CVE-2018-0391

CVSS metrics for this CVE.

Base score Version Severity Vector Exploitability Impact Score source
6.5 3.0 MEDIUM
CVSS:3.0/AV:N/AC:L/PR:L/UI:N/S:U/C:N/I:N/A:H Click to expand
Attack vector (AV:N)
Could be attacked over the internet or any normal routed network—not just someone sitting at the machine.
Attack complexity (AC:L)
Once they can reach the bug, pulling it off is straightforward—no weird race conditions or rare setup.
Privileges required (PR:L)
A normal user session is enough; they don’t have to be admin.
User interaction (UI:N)
Nobody has to click “OK” or open a trap file; it can work without a victim helping.
Scope (S:U)
Damage stays in the same “trust bubble” as the broken component—no big spill into unrelated systems.
Confidentiality (C:N)
Doesn’t really leak secrets in a meaningful way.
Integrity (I:N)
Data isn’t meaningfully altered or forged.
Availability (A:H)
Could take the service down hard or make it unusable for people who depend on it.
